'''Woolnorth Wind Farm''' is a [[wind power]] complex, comprising two wind farms — Bluff Point and Studland Bay. They are located at the Woolnorth property at Woolnorth (which includes the location known as [[Cape Grim]]), in the far north-west of [[Tasmania]], Australia. Both wind farms are operated by Woolnorth Wind Farm Holdings, a 75:25 [[joint venture]] between [[Shenhua Group]] and [[Hydro Tasmania]].<ref name="shenhuanov2014">{{cite web|url=http://www.hydro.com.au/about-us/news/2014-11/agreement-announced-shenhua-group|title=Agreement announced with Shenhua Group|publisher=[[Hydro Tasmania]]|date=17 November 2014|access-date=18 December 2014|archive-date=18 December 2014|archive-url=https://web.archive.org/web/20141218144511/http://www.hydro.com.au/about-us/news/2014-11/agreement-announced-shenhua-group|url-status=live}}</ref><ref name="hydrowindpower" />

==Farms== Bluff Point Wind Farm was constructed in two stages. The first consisted of six 1.75 MW [[Vestas]] V66 turbines and was commissioned in 2002. Stage two, commissioned in 2004, expanded the wind farm with a further 31 of the same turbines, for a total generating capacity of 65 MW.<ref name="hydrowindpower">{{cite web|url=http://www.hydro.com.au/energy/our-power-stations/wind-power|title=Wind power|publisher=[[Hydro Tasmania]]|access-date=18 December 2014|archive-date=18 December 2014|archive-url=https://web.archive.org/web/20141218145012/http://www.hydro.com.au/energy/our-power-stations/wind-power|url-status=live}}</ref>

Studland Bay Wind Farm was commissioned in 2007 and consists of 25 [[Vestas]] V90 turbines, each with a capacity of 3 MW, for a total capacity of 75 MW.<ref name="hydrowindpower" /><ref>{{Cite web|last=McHenry|first=Mark|title=Research Institute for Sustainable Energy|url=http://www.see.murdoch.edu.au/resources/info/Applic/Windfarm/index.html|access-date=2021-04-01|website=[[Murdoch University]]|language=en|archive-date=18 March 2021|archive-url=https://web.archive.org/web/20210318055733/http://www.see.murdoch.edu.au/resources/info/Applic/Windfarm/index.html|url-status=live}}</ref><ref>[https://web.archive.org/web/20090914185341/http://www.hazellbros.com.au/projects/12940081 Studland Bay Wind Farm] [[Hazell Bros]]</ref>
